Abstract

PURPOSE:To prevent traffic jam to a minimum as well as reduce the cost of repairing work by an exact and simple method using a bottomed cylindrical lining made of a synthetic resin of a specific average density, such as low- density straight chain polyethylene. CONSTITUTION:A bottomed cylindrical lining part 11 made of a straight-chain low-density polyethylene having an average density of 0.915-0.935g/cm<3>, having a steam inlet and an air discharge port on its upper wall, is folded into a small size, inserted into the opening 1b of a man hole 1, and restored to its original bottomed cylinder form by charging hot steam into it. The steam is switched to compressed air to harden it by cooling, and the upper wall is cut off and a water hole 17 corresponding to the groove 2 of the bottom 1a of the manhole 1 is formed in the bottom wall 12. A filler 18 such as cement milk is cast into the space between the wall 1C of the manhole 1 and the lining part 11 and hardened to fix the lining part 11 to the wall 1C. The inner wall of the manhole 1 can thus be effectively repaired.

2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, the inner wall of an existing human hole (so-called manhole) in the sewer has been corroded by a long time.
Due to the external pressure from the surroundings, or the expansive compound generated by the reaction between the hydrogen sulfide generated by the corrosion of the protein contained in the fluid and the alkaline component in the concrete component,
This may cause unexpected cracks or damage.

Therefore, in order to repair the existing human hole, a bottomed cylindrical lining material made of synthetic resin having a shape covering the inner wall of the existing human hole in the sewer and having a bottom wall and an upper wall has been recently used. It was used, and the steam inlet and the air outlet were opened on the upper wall of this lining material. And conventionally,
First, fold this bottomed tubular lining material into a small piece, insert it into the existing human hole from the upper end opening, and then introduce heating steam from the inlet to soften the constituent resin of the lining material. Was restored to the original shape of the bottomed cylindrical shape so that it would be almost along the inner surface of the existing human hole, and this lining material was cooled and solidified. Then, while cutting and removing the upper wall of the lining material, on the bottom wall of the lining material,
A water passage corresponding to the groove at the bottom of the existing human hole was opened. And finally, a filler such as emulsion polymer cement paste (so-called cement milk) is poured into the gap between the peripheral wall of the existing human hole and the peripheral wall of the lining material, and this is cured to form a bottomed cylindrical lining. The material was fixed to the inner surface of the peripheral wall, and the inner wall of the existing human hole was repaired by this.

Conventionally, as synthetic resins constituting the above-mentioned bottomed cylindrical lining materials, polyvinyl chloride and side chains are generally used as underground constituent materials from the viewpoints of material cost, durability, thermal deformation characteristics and the like. Of high density polyethylene with polypropylene and polypropylene were used.

When inserting the bottomed cylindrical lining material into the inside of the existing human hole, it is folded into a small size. About 90 with pressurized steam of 1.2 kgf / cm 2.
Since it is performed in a softened state at ˜105 ° C., it must be able to be folded in that temperature range. Also, after inserting, pressurized steam is introduced, and 1.0 to 1.5 kgf /
Apply a pressure of cm 2 to the lining material from 100 to 11
When restored at 0 ° C., it is necessary to restore to a state close to the original shape with a circular cross section. In addition, the lining material is
Since the polymer cement paste is injected on the back surface of this, the strength required to withstand the load of these fillers is required, and the polymer cement paste is placed between the peripheral wall of the existing human hole and the peripheral wall of the lining material. It needed to be filled uniformly.

However, conventionally, since the plate material made of the above synthetic resin is bent into a cylindrical shape and both ends are welded to manufacture a lining material, such a lining material is restored by pressurized steam. In addition, there was a problem that the original shape of the cross section was not circular and the shape was broken, resulting in variation in the filling amount of the polymer cement paste injected on the back surface of the lining material.

Therefore, it is desirable to use, as the lining material, one which has no welded portion and which is integrally formed by, for example, rotational molding. However, in order to integrally form the lining material by rotational molding, a resin having a low melt viscosity is used. Is used, for example, polyvinyl chloride is limited to those containing 40% by weight or more of a plasticizer. However, such a polyvinyl chloride is insufficient in its rigidity, and therefore cannot bear the load of the filler such as polymer cement paste injected on the back surface and is deformed, which makes it unsuitable as a lining material. There was a problem of being suitable.

In addition, polypropylene has a high softening temperature and cannot be folded and restored by steam. Further, in the case of a high-density polyethylene having a side chain, there is a problem that due to insufficient rigidity, it cannot bear the load of the filler such as polymer cement paste injected on the back surface and is deformed.

If the average density of the linear low density polyethylene is less than 0.915 g / cm 3 , the rigidity of the linear low density polyethylene is insufficient and the load of the filler injected to the back surface cannot be endured.
It is not preferable because it causes deformation. If the average density exceeds 0.935 g / cm 3 , it is difficult to fold and restore with steam because it is difficult to soften, and even if the fold can be done by the forced fold, it can be inserted. After the restoration by heated steam,
Since it is impossible to restore the extremely bent part, it does not return to the original shape with a circular cross section, and its shape collapses,
As a result, the filling amount of the filler made of polymer cement, paste or the like injected on the back surface of the lining material varies, which is not preferable.

First, in FIGS. 1 and 2, the existing human hole (1) in the sewer has a diameter of, for example, 60 at the upper end opening (1b).
0 mm, and the bottom (1a) has a diameter of 900 mm, the bottom (1a)
The size of a) is larger than that of the opening (1b). As shown in FIGS. 3 and 4, according to the size of the inner wall of the existing human hole (1), a bottomed cylindrical lining material (11) made of linear low-density polyethylene with a thickness of about 6 mm was used. Preliminarily manufactured by rotational molding.

The synthetic resin constituting such a lining material (11) is linear low-density polyethylene having a density of 0.915 g / cm 3 (Example 1) and 0.93 g.
A material having an average density of 5 g / cm 3 (Example 2) was used. These lining materials (11) are used for the bottom wall (12) and the top wall.
(13) and has a steam inlet (15) on its upper wall (13)
And the air outlet (16) are opened.

As shown in FIG. 5, these lining materials (11) are folded into a size of 500 mmφ so as to be smaller than the upper end opening (1b) of the existing human hole (1), and shown in FIG. As described above, it was inserted from the upper end opening (1b) of the existing human hole (1).

After the insertion, heating steam is put into the folding bottomed cylindrical lining material (11) through the introduction port (15) to soften the constituent resin of the lining material (11) and
1) was restored to a bottomed tubular shape as shown in FIG. 3 with a vapor pressure of 1.3 kgf / cm 2 .

Then, the heating steam is switched to compressed air to cool and solidify the lining material (11), and then the upper wall (13) of the lining material (11) is cut and removed as shown in FIG. The bottom wall (12) of the lining material (11) has an existing human hole.
A water passage hole (17) corresponding to the groove (2) at the bottom (1a) of (1) was opened.

Finally, in the gap between the peripheral wall (1c) of the existing human hole (1) and the peripheral wall (14) of the lining material (11), a specific gravity of 1.
A cylindrical lining material with a bottom is poured by pouring a filler (18) made of 8 g / cm 3 of an emulsion polymer cement paste (so-called cement milk) and hardening it.
(11) was fixed to the inner surface of the peripheral wall (1c) of the existing human hole (1), and thereby the inner wall of the existing human hole (1) was repaired.
